Looks good --- please commit. Thank you!
But --- could you make a function attr_form_is_block that takes an
attribute and returns true if its form is one of the DW_FORM_block*
forms, and use that instead of writing out the list each time?
Petr Sorfa <petrs@caldera.com> writes:
> Hi,
>
> This patch provides better error detection when processing certain DWARF
> location blocks. Basically an error is given in these cases when the
> attribute's form is not a DW_AT_block*.
>
> Again, this patch does not support in read_tag_string_type() the
> DW_AT_string_length attribute which is currently being misused by GCC
> (it uses it to hold the length, rather than the location to the length)
> and GDB supports this incorrect form.
